Lines like "Paciente y sincera, mentirosa y guerrera" (Patient and sincere, liar and warrior) and "Blanca y negra, ángel y tiniebla" (White and black, angel and darkness) highlight the internal contradictions the singer admires.

The title "Antonima" is a word invented by the band's frontman, , derived from "antonym" (opposite). The song focuses on the dual nature of existence , particularly the "double-faced coin" of a woman’s personality.

The singer notes that he likes what she carries in her "backpack," which represents the hidden colors and traits that make her unique and "fun to understand". Antonima - El Caribefunk. Daol Prod.

It suggests that people cannot be reduced to a single trait; they are a collection of "successes and failures, charms and disenchantments". 2. Lyrical Breakdown
